DNC软件的权限管理与操作日志分析

2024-10-16    作者:    来源:

DNC(分布式数控)软件在现代制造业中扮演着至关重要的角色,它不仅能够高效地管理和控制数控机床,还能显著提升生产效率和产品质量。然而,随着制造环境的复杂化和数据安全问题的日益突出,DNC软件的权限管理和操作日志分析显得尤为重要。本文将详细探讨DNC软件的权限管理与操作日志分析的重要性、实现方法及其在实际应用中的效果。

权限管理的重要性

权限管理是DNC软件安全体系的核心组成部分。通过对用户权限的精细化控制,可以有效防止未经授权的访问和数据泄露,确保生产过程的稳定性和数据的安全性。具体而言,权限管理的重要性体现在以下几个方面:

  1. 数据安全:制造业中的数控程序和工艺参数往往是企业的核心机密,权限管理可以防止这些敏感数据被非法获取。

  2. 操作规范:通过权限管理,可以确保只有具备相应资质的人员才能操作特定的设备和程序,从而避免误操作导致的设备损坏和生产事故。

  3. 责任追溯:权限管理记录了每个用户的操作权限和操作行为,便于在出现问题时追溯责任。

权限管理的实现方法

DNC软件的权限管理通常包括用户认证、角色分配和权限控制三个层面。

  1. 用户认证:用户认证是权限管理的基础,常用的认证方式包括用户名密码认证、指纹识别、人脸识别等。多因素认证可以进一步提升安全性。

  2. 角色分配:根据企业的组织结构和岗位职责,将用户划分为不同的角色,如管理员、操作员、维护员等。每个角色拥有不同的权限集合。

  3. 权限控制:基于角色的权限控制(RBAC)是常用的权限控制模型。通过为每个角色分配具体的操作权限,实现对用户行为的精细化管理。

在实际应用中,DNC软件的权限管理模块应具备以下功能:

  • 用户管理:支持用户的添加、删除、修改和查询。

  • 角色管理:支持角色的创建、修改和删除,以及为角色分配权限。

  • 权限分配:支持为用户或角色分配具体的操作权限,如程序上传、下载、编辑等。

  • 审计日志:记录所有权限变更和用户登录行为,便于事后审计。

操作日志分析的重要性

操作日志是记录用户在DNC软件中所有操作行为的详细记录,包括操作时间、操作用户、操作类型和操作结果等。通过对操作日志的分析,可以实现以下目标:

  1. 故障排查:当系统出现故障或生产出现异常时,通过分析操作日志,可以快速定位问题原因,缩短故障恢复时间。

  2. 行为监控:实时监控用户的操作行为,及时发现和处理异常操作,防止恶意行为对生产过程的影响。

  3. 优化改进:通过对操作日志的统计分析,可以发现生产过程中的瓶颈和不足,为工艺优化和流程改进提供数据支持。

操作日志分析的实现方法

操作日志分析通常包括数据采集、数据存储、数据分析和结果展示四个步骤。

  1. 数据采集:DNC软件应具备详细的日志记录功能,确保所有用户的操作行为都能被完整记录。

  2. 数据存储:日志数据通常存储在数据库或日志文件中,应确保存储系统的稳定性和可扩展性。

  3. 数据分析:利用数据分析工具,对日志数据进行过滤、聚合和关联分析,提取有价值的信息。

  4. 结果展示:通过报表、图表等形式,直观展示分析结果,便于管理人员理解和决策。

在实际应用中,操作日志分析模块应具备以下功能:

  • 日志查询:支持按时间、用户、操作类型等条件查询日志。

  • 异常检测:自动检测异常操作行为,并生成告警信息。

  • 统计分析:对日志数据进行统计分析,生成各类报表和图表。

  • 历史回溯:支持对历史日志的回溯查询,便于事后审计和分析。

实际应用效果

某大型制造企业在引入DNC软件后,通过实施严格的权限管理和操作日志分析,取得了显著的应用效果:

  1. 数据安全性提升:通过权限管理,有效防止了未经授权的访问和数据泄露,确保了核心数据的安全性。

  2. 生产稳定性增强:通过对操作行为的实时监控和异常检测,及时发现和处理了多起潜在的生产事故,提升了生产过程的稳定性。

  3. 管理效率提高:通过操作日志分析,快速定位了多起系统故障和生产异常,缩短了故障恢复时间,提高了管理效率。

  4. 工艺优化支持:通过对操作日志的统计分析,发现了生产过程中的多个瓶颈环节,为工艺优化和流程改进提供了有力支持。

综上所述,DNC软件的权限管理与操作日志分析在现代制造业中具有不可替代的作用。通过科学合理的权限管理和深入细致的操作日志分析,不仅可以有效保障数据安全和生产稳定,还能为企业的持续改进和优化提供有力支持。未来,随着智能制造的不断发展,DNC软件的权限管理与操作日志分析将发挥更加重要的作用。